With reference to the rise of independent Rajput states and the establishment of the Sikh kingdom, answer the following question:
Discuss the achievements of Ranjit Singh.
उत्तर
Ranjit Singh, chief of one of the misls, was a born leader. He brought all the Sikh chiefs to the west of the Satluj under his control and made himself master of Punjab by the end of the 18th century.
